📝 Provide a clear and concise description of the issue.
After initial installing a privilegded container i was unable to mount any cifs storage.
I did not do any configuration to immich after install, adding the cifs to /etc/fstab and reboot doesnt not bring up the mount. if i execute the mount -a command everything is mounted just fine.
